Microcontroller incorporates 1.1 V flash memory.


March 24, 2008 - Operating over 1.1-3.6 V voltage range, Model ML610Q431/Q432 8-bit flash MCU is suited for handheld devices with LCDs, such as watches, thermometers, and pedometers. Model ML610Q432 offers 1,536 dot (64 seg x 24 com) resolution, while ML610Q431 offers 1,024 dot (64 seg x 16 com) resolution. Unit features HALT, STOP, and triple clock mode power-management functions, RISC-type CPU, and 24-bit RC oscillator type and 12-bit successive approximation type A/D converters.

OKI Develops 8-Bit Flash Microcontroller, the Lowest Power Level in the Industry


Operates at 1.1V using OKI's proprietary technology

TOKYO, March 17, 2008 - Oki Electric Industry Co., Ltd. (TSE: 6703) today announced the development of "ML610Q431/Q432," an 8-bit flash microcontroller (MCU) that incorporates 1.1V flash memory based on OKI's proprietary low-power technology and a fine power-management function, achieving one of the lowest power operation in the industry. The ML610Q431/Q432 includes a highly efficient RISC-type CPU*1, an LCD driver, two types of A/D converters, and on-chip debugging functions. It is best suited for handheld devices with LCDs such as watches, thermometers and pedometers as they become smaller and require shorter time-to-market. Sample shipment is scheduled to start from April 2008, and volume shipment from June.

"With OKI's ultra low power, high-performance and multifunctional 8-bit flash microcontroller, we believe handheld device manufacturers will be able to reduce the size of handheld devices and achieve shorter time-to-market," said Masahiko Morioka, President of Silicon Solution Company at OKI. "We will continue to expand our ultra low power 8-bit flash MCU lineup to be used in various applications."

o Built-in flash memory

Based on OKI's proprietary low-power technology, the ML610Q431/Q432 operates over a wide range of voltage (from a low 1.1V to 3.6V), and achieves a current consumption that is equivalent to MCUs with built-in mask ROM. Therefore, while keeping the advantage of flash memory MCU's short development and manufacturing time, the ML610Q431/Q432 can simultaneously enable use of smaller and lighter batteries because of its low power consumption.

o Detailed power-management function

The ML610Q431/Q432 includes three power-management functions: HALT mode, STOP mode and triple clock mode. HALT mode suspends CPU operation and STOP mode suspends peripheral circuit operations in addition to CPU operation. The ML610Q431/Q432 can keep the power low even when CPU is operating because it has triple clocks and users can select a clock from among the frequencies of 32.768kHz, 500kHz, or 4.096MHz. In addition, low power consumption enables longer battery life and contributes to smaller battery, resulting in smaller and lighter devices.

o Highly efficient RISC-type CPU

The ML610Q431/Q432 uses OKI's proprietary CPU, "nX-U8/100," based on RISC architecture, which is well-established in the market, having shipped a total of 60 million units. The CPU can offer high performance while requiring only low power because it executes most instructions in a single machine cycle with the three-stage pipeline*2 and has a bit operation instruction, which enables high-speed access to the memory, and a multiplication/division instruction.

o LCD driver

ML610Q432 offers 1536 dot (64 seg x 24 com) resolution while ML610Q431 offers 1024 dot (64 seg x 16 com) resolution, both including a charge pump circuit. Because no external driver is required, it enables smaller devices.

o Two types of A/D converter

The ML610Q431/Q432 includes two types of A/D converters: a 24-bit RC oscillator type and a 12-bit successive approximation type. It can make various measurements by connecting it to a thermohygrometer sensor that changes resistance and capacitance, or a pressure sensor that changes output voltage. Because no external A/D converter is required, it enables smaller devices.

o On-chip debugging

On-chip debugging emulator (product name: uEASE), helps reduce development time for the device. It enables users to debug software programs and erase or write them into the flash memory when mounted on the users' circuit board.

[Glossary]

*1 RISC (Reduced Instruction Set Computer) -type CPU:

This is a high-speed processor using reduced instruction sets. However, OKI's proprietary CPU, "nx-U8/100" has 58 instructions including bit operation and multiplication/division instructions.

*2 pipeline

This enables parallel instruction execution by dividing execution units (fetch, decode and execute) and operating them individually.
